Lisa Jackson, administrator of the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ency, said she is stepping down from her position following President Obama’s State of the Union address in January.
Jackson said in a news release, “I want to thank President Obama for the honor he bestowed on me and the confidence he placed in me four years ago this month when he announced my nomination as administrator of the Environmental Protection Agency. … I will leave the EPA confident the ship is sailing in the right direction, and ready in my own life for new challenges, time with my family and new opportunities to make a difference.”
